Michael Croeser at KZNSA Gallery

Michael Croeser is increasingly well-known known for his meticulous, labour-intensive charcoal drawings. His subject matter is distortion, fueled by absurdity, mutation and decay. Croeser’s treatment of light is both sinister and beautiful, with voluminous shadows often swallowing up whole areas of the drawing. Croeser will exhibit four of these completed drawings, along with some of his reference material. In addition, the exhibition includes a series of spontaneous line drawings in coloured pencil crayons on paper, where freer compositions introduce an element of chance that is entirely contrary to his usual method of intricate planning.
